How they compare

Kyrgyzstan currently reports 6,002 one-year-olds against 5,601 one-year-olds in Montenegro, a difference of 401 one-year-olds.

That makes Kyrgyzstan's figure about 1.1 times Montenegro's.

The two have swapped places 2 times across 18 shared years of data; in 2006 it was Kyrgyzstan ahead.

Kyrgyzstan ranks 92nd and Montenegro ranks 93rd of 170 countries.

Kyrgyzstan has averaged higher in every one of the 3 decades both report.
